Healthy Meal Prep Ideas for Weight Loss
Fuel Your Weight Loss Journey with Delicious and Nutritious Meal Prep Recipes

As a society, we are becoming increasingly aware of the importance of healthy eating. With the rise of obesity rates and chronic diseases such as diabetes, it is clear that we need to make a change in our eating habits. However, making healthy choices can be challenging, especially when we are busy and on the go. That's where meal prep comes in. Meal prep is the practice of preparing meals ahead of time, usually for the week, to save time and ensure you are eating healthy meals. In this article, we will provide you with some healthy meal prep ideas for weight loss that are not only nutritious but also delicious.
Start with a plan
The key to successful meal prep is planning. Take the time to plan out your meals for the week, taking into account your dietary needs, food preferences, and schedule. This will make grocery shopping and meal prep much easier.
Include a variety of foods
Eating a variety of foods is important for good health. Try to include a mix of protein, complex carbohydrates, healthy fats, and plenty of fruits and vegetables in your meals. This will not only keep you satisfied but also provide your body with the nutrients it needs to function properly.
Choose lean protein sources
Protein is an essential nutrient that helps build and repair tissues in the body. Choose lean sources of protein such as chicken, turkey, fish, tofu, and legumes. These are low in fat and high in protein, which will help you feel full for longer.
Don't forget about healthy fats
Healthy fats are important for a balanced diet. Choose sources of healthy fats such as avocado, nuts, seeds, and olive oil. These fats are good for your heart and brain and can also help you feel full and satisfied.
Incorporate complex carbohydrates
Complex carbohydrates such as whole grains, sweet potatoes, and quinoa provide a slow release of energy, which will help you feel full for longer. They are also rich in fiber, which is important for good digestive health.
Make it colorful
Eating a variety of colorful fruits and vegetables not only makes your meals look more appealing but also provides your body with a range of vitamins and minerals. Aim for a variety of colors on your plate, such as green leafy vegetables, red peppers, and purple berries.
Prep ahead of time
Prepping ahead of time is the key to successful meal prep. Cut up your fruits and vegetables, cook your protein sources, and portion out your meals ahead of time. This will save you time during the week and ensure you have healthy meals ready to go.
Use portion control
Portion control is important for weight loss. Use measuring cups and a food scale to ensure you are eating the correct portion sizes. This will help you stay on track with your weight loss goals.
Try new recipes
Meal prep doesn't have to be boring. Try new recipes and experiment with different flavors to keep things interesting. There are plenty of healthy meal prep recipes available online that are both nutritious and delicious.
Don't forget about snacks
Healthy snacks are important for keeping your energy levels up throughout the day. Include snacks such as fruit, nuts, and yogurt in your meal prep plan to ensure you have healthy options on hand when hunger strikes.
In conclusion, meal prep is an excellent way to ensure you are eating healthy meals, even when you are busy. By planning ahead, including a variety of foods, and using portion control, you can successfully lose weight and improve your overall health. Try incorporating these healthy meal prep ideas into your routine and see how they work for you.
